Our Kwanzaa program holds immense importance to us, as it serves as a platform to educate, inspire, and celebrate African American culture and heritage. It brings together our students, families, and community members from diverse backgrounds to commemorate the seven principles of Kwanzaa: Umoja (Unity), Kujichagulia (Self-Determination), Ujima (Collective Work and Responsibility), Ujamaa (Cooperative Economics), Nia (Purpose), Kuumba (Creativity), and Imani (Faith).
